网络应用层协议详解:HTTP和HTTPS有什么区别

时间:2025-12-15 分类:网络技术

网络应用层协议是互联网通信中至关重要的一部分,其中HTTP(超文本传输协议)和HTTPS(安全超文本传输协议)是最为常见的协议。在当今数字化时代,随着信息安全意识的不断增强,越来越多的网站开始采用HTTPS加密传输,而HTTP则逐渐显得不足以满足安全需求。这两者的区别不仅影响着数据传输的安全性,也体现了数据交换过程中的有效性和可靠性。了解HTTP和HTTPS的区别,对于提升网站的安全性和优化用户体验具有重要意义。

网络应用层协议详解:HTTP和HTTPS有什么区别

HTTP和HTTPS在数据传输过程中的工作机制存在根本差异。HTTP是一个无状态的协议,主要负责客户端与服务器之间的基本信息交互,数据以明文的形式发送,而HTTPS则在此基础上引入了SSL/TLS加密层,对数据进行加密处理。这一加密过程确保了数据在传输过程中的机密性和完整性,有效防止信息被窃取或篡改。

HTTPS的实施需要数字证书,这一证书由认证机构颁发,确保访问者与服务器之间建立的是一个信任链。用户在浏览器中看到绿色锁标志时,意味着该网站通过HTTPS连接,并经过了认证机构的验证。这与HTTP完全不同,后者没有这样的安全验证机制,用户无法判断网站的真实性和安全性。

性能方面也是HTTP与HTTPS之间的重要区别。虽然HTTPS因为增加了加密解密的过程,可能会略微影响页面加载速度,但现代技术的发展以及HTTP/2等新协议的推出,使得HTTPS在许多情况下能与HTTP相媲美或更快。这也是越来越多网站愿意迁移到HTTPS的重要原因之一。

搜索引擎优化(SEO)也越来越倾向于支持HTTPS协议。谷歌已经明确表示,安全的网站会在搜索排名中获得一定的优待,这促使更多网站转向HTTPS。这意味着,用HTTPS构建网站,不仅保护了用户的信息安全,也为提高网站的可见性和点击率创造了机会。

HTTP和HTTPS的区别不仅在于传输方式的安全性,更涉及到对用户体验、信任度及SEO排名的影响。在日益重视网络安全的今天,HTTPS正逐渐成为互联网应用的标准选择,有助于维护用户信息的安全与隐私。